In the world of welding, the evolution of technology has brought forth a plethora of tools designed to enhance efficiency and convenience. One such innovation is the battery powered welder. This remarkable device has revolutionized the way welding tasks are approached, particularly in rural installation projects where traditional power sources may be scarce or unreliable.
One of the most significant advantages of a battery powered welder is its portability. Traditional welders often require a stable power supply, which can be a significant limitation in remote or rural areas. Battery powered welders, on the other hand, are designed to be lightweight and easily transportable. This means that welders can carry their equipment to even the most inaccessible locations without the need for cumbersome generators or long extension cords.
Battery powered welders are not just about portability; they also offer enhanced efficiency. These devices are equipped with advanced battery technology that provides consistent power output, ensuring that weld quality is not compromised. The ability to perform high-quality welds without the need for a constant power source can significantly speed up rural installation projects, reducing downtime and increasing productivity.
Another notable advantage of battery powered welders is their environmental friendliness. Traditional welding equipment often relies on fossil fuels, either directly or indirectly, which can contribute to pollution and environmental degradation. Battery powered welders, however, operate on rechargeable batteries, which can be charged using renewable energy sources. This not only reduces the carbon footprint of welding projects but also aligns with global efforts to promote sustainability.
While the initial investment in a battery powered welder might be higher compared to traditional welders, the long-term cost savings are substantial. The elimination of fuel costs, reduced maintenance expenses, and the ability to complete projects more quickly all contribute to a lower overall cost of ownership. For rural installation projects, where budget constraints are often a concern, this cost-effectiveness can be a significant advantage.
Safety is always a paramount concern in any welding project. Battery powered welders enhance safety by eliminating the need for flammable fuels and reducing the risk of electrical hazards associated with long power cords. Additionally, the reliability of modern battery technology ensures that welders can count on their equipment to perform consistently, even in challenging conditions.
